"Now let's have one for the lovely old English song 'The Streams of Lovely Nancy'."
Will this do - recorded from blind Tipperary Traveller woman Mary Delaney?
Jim Carroll

There's A Mountain In Sligo   
Mary Delaney (tape 96)

There's a mountain in Sligo and it bears a big name,
It is dressed from the land right out to the top,
With grand arches and nice porches and two lamps burning bright,
'Twould make a lighthouse for the Travellers of a cold winters night

There was three rings on my love's fingers and there was one of them gold,
There was one in the middle and I'll break it in two,
Saying, take this lovely Betsy, from your snares you let me free,
And I brought her a road by a dark and shady grove.

( Alternative verse, tape 91)
Then I offered her silver and she offered me gold,
She proffered me more money than her apron wouldn't hold
Saying, take this lovely Betsy, from your snares you'd let me free,
And I brought her along by a dark shady grove.
